Hii! Feel free to ignore this if u don't feel like explaining, but I love your art and I'm wondering how you get that nice fuzzy/glowy look? Hope you're having a good day!!
once im finished with a drawing i merge everything onto one later, duplicate it and increase the saturation by a good bit and use the gaussian blur tool to make it a bit blurry, then lower the opacity to around 10%-20%. it gives the image a soft glow !

How much of the typical werewolf lore does Ark follow? Is he hurt by silver? How is lycanthropy contracted?
I havenât genuinely dug into the science as much as Iâd like to because I hadnât even added werewolves to my headworld until very recently so I can only be kinda vague with how i imagine them working until i really invest some time into science-ing them out haha.Â

For the most part, I follow a lot of werewolf lore (with exceptions) but not necessarily in the way youâd think? If that makes sense. Like, for example, werewolves turn during the full moon, but not necessarily bc the moon is full, but because their hormones follow very strict patterns of fluctuation that just... happen to coincide with the lunar cycle (its correlation not causation, thus the myth was associated with the lunar cycle for convenience rather than actual fact).Â
Silver has no special affect on werewolves, u can just stab âem with whatever. Werewolves do have a special kind of bacteria in their stomachs and livers that metabolize certain toxins differently than humans (so theyre better at consuming raw meat and other gross shit as well as making certain poison completely ineffective) but this special bacteria breaks down the poison in wolfsbane in such a way that it uhhhhhh basically gets werewolves High As Shit (early werewolves were the ones that spread the rumor that wolfsbane was poisonous to them specifically cause early werewolves really loved weed apparently).Â
Lycanthropy can only be contracted by a bite where saliva mixes with the bloodstream (so scratches donât do anything). The virus takes about 3 days to spread entirely and involves the complete mutation of every cell in the host body as well as the virus taking over the central nervous system and eventually spreading to the brain. The survival rate of infection is about 50% (though with proper care, survival rates have gone up) due to how violently it shuts down the hosts internal organs, making it hard to breath, digest, and sometimes the brain will simply forget to tell the heart to beat, thus killing the host. If the host survives, the brain will âlearnâ to produce certain chemical reactions that will eventually go on to trigger the monthly changes (though the brain can be tricked w/ emotions or drugs to release these neurotransmitters more frequently resulting in more changes).Â
Werewolves also donât âlose their consciousnessâ during their changes, though it will often appear like that and all licensed werewolves are legally obligated to comply with government mandated safety regulations for that reason. What actually happens is basically uh...... you know when something pisses you off real bad but you cant do anything about it and you really just wanna punch a wall or hit something but when you do it doesnât make it better? Like everything is grating your nerves and then you stub your toe or something and you wanna murder someone for a hot second? Yeah its like that for werewolves on full moons except wayyyy worse and thus theyre much easier to aggravate and much more likely to lash out over literally nothing (they will genuinely try not to hurt people it just happens). Werewolves also need to eat a lot to keep up with all the calories they burn through so theyre even more agitated when hungry.
